American Pilot's Body Recovered After Attack by Papuan Separatists

Introduction
The Indonesian military has recovered the body of Nicholas F. Goselin, a U.S. citizen and pilot, who was killed by separatist forces in the Papua Highlands.

Main Body
The incident took place in the Yahukimo regency, where a plane operated by PT AMA was attacked and destroyed. The West Papua National Liberation Army (TPNPB) claimed responsibility for the death, asserting that the aircraft had entered a restricted no-fly zone. A spokesperson for the TPNPB, Sebby Sambom, emphasized that this action was a signal to the United States, Indonesia, and the United Nations. He argued that the international community has failed to address the main causes of the Papuan conflict. Furthermore, the TPNPB alleged that civilian planes are being used to secretly transport Indonesian military personnel and supplies.

In contrast, the Indonesian Armed Forces (TNI) denied these claims and described the killing as a serious violation of human rights. On Friday, a specialized team of ten people carried out a recovery operation to secure the pilot's body and transfer it to the American Embassy in Jakarta. Consequently, the Coordinating Ministry for Political and Security Affairs has promised to conduct a thorough investigation and take legal action against those responsible.

This event is part of a larger trend of increasing instability in this resource-rich region. The long-term struggle for independence has become more violent because rebels have obtained more advanced weapons. Reports from Human Rights Watch and Human Rights Monitor show that security for civilians has worsened, with approximately 120,000 people displaced from their homes as of June. Moreover, targeting foreign pilots has become a recurring problem, as seen in the previous kidnapping of New Zealand pilot Philip Mehrtens and the death of Glen Malcolm Conning.

Conclusion
The Indonesian government is still searching for seven Papuan passengers and the people who carried out the attack.

Vocabulary Learning
⚡ The 'Connection' Secret: Moving from A2 to B2
An A2 student says: "The plane entered a no-fly zone. The TPNPB killed the pilot. They want independence."
A B2 student says: "The TPNPB killed the pilot because the aircraft had entered a restricted no-fly zone, furthermore, they argue that the international community has failed them."
The Bridge: To hit B2, you must stop using short, choppy sentences and start using Logical Connectors. These are the 'glue' of the English language.
🛠️ The Power-Ups Found in This Text
From the article, we can extract three specific 'glue words' that change the level of your speaking and writing:
-
"Furthermore" (The Adder)
- A2 equivalent: "And also..."
- B2 use: Use this when you have already given one reason and you want to add a second, more important point.
- Example: "The region is unstable. Furthermore, rebels have obtained advanced weapons."
-
"In contrast" (The Switch)
- A2 equivalent: "But..."
- B2 use: Use this at the start of a sentence to show a complete opposite point of view.
- Example: "The rebels claimed the plane was military. In contrast, the army denied these claims."
-
"Consequently" (The Result)
- A2 equivalent: "So..."
- B2 use: Use this to show a formal cause-and-effect relationship.
- Example: "The pilot was killed. Consequently, the ministry promised a thorough investigation."
